Producer Information: Familia Zuccardi

Familia Zuccardi is a leading winery rooted in the Uco Valley of Mendoza, Argentina, where the family’s deep connection to the land shapes their approach to viticulture. Their commitment to expressing regional identity is evident in their focus on high-altitude vineyards and meticulous vineyard management, which highlight the unique character of each terroir. The Zuccardi family’s craft tradition spans generations, blending innovation with respect for local winemaking heritage. Beyond their acclaimed Malbecs and Cabernet Sauvignons, they produce a diverse portfolio that includes varietals such as Bonarda and Tempranillo as well as white wines like Chardonnay and Torrontés. They also offer olive oils crafted from estate-grown olives, reflecting their broader dedication to quality agricultural products from Mendoza.

Malbec: Origins, Flavor & Pairing Guide

Malbec is a popular red wine grape variety known for its rich, full-bodied character and deep flavors. Originating from France, particularly in the Cahors region, it has gained immense popularity in Argentina’s Mendoza region, where it thrives in the unique terroir. This wine typically showcases flavor notes of dark fruits like blackberry and plum, complemented by hints of chocolate, tobacco, and leather.

The aromatic profile of Malbec includes enticing scents of black cherry, violet, cocoa, and spice. Its texture is characterized by smooth tannins and a velvety mouthfeel that enhances its appeal. Malbec pairs beautifully with grilled meats such as steak and barbecued dishes, making it an excellent choice for casual dining or special occasions. Winemaking techniques often involve oak aging in French or American barrels to add complexity to the wine’s flavor profile.
